Situation: The company recognized an opportunity to significantly reduce their energy spends through improved business practices and implementation of energy efficiency retrofits.

Project: To help the company reduce plant energy costs, TechSolve used its energy management expertise and its relationship as a facilitator in the State of Ohio’s Energy Efficiency for Manufacturers (EEM).

TechSolve facilitated the first phase of the EEM program, an energy management diagnostic, which was followed by the second phase of the EEM program, a detailed on-site energy efficiency audit. The energy efficiency audit quantified the energy usage within the plant and identified lucrative energy saving measures (ESM’s). The reported ESM’s clearly described, and quantified the estimated cost, saving, and payback opportunities for Eurand. After a review of the audit, Eurand decided to implement three energy efficiency measures by retrofitting equipment related to its compressed air, waste heat recovery, and lighting usage.

The third phase of the EEM program took place before implementation when Erand—with TechSolve’s assistance—applied for a grant with the state of Ohio. Fifty percent of the implementation costs were subsidized.

Results: 

  • Identified $116,340 in potential annual energy savings using the assessment and report done by TechSolve.
  • Implemented three energy-efficiency retrofit measures that immediately reduced costs by about $5,000 per month.
  • Expected time for return on investment is less than a year.
